The Mitchells vs the Machines is an English animated film directed by Mike Rianda and written by Jeff Rowe and Mike Rianda. Produced by Kurt Albrecht, Phil Lord, and Christopher Miller, and the music is by Mark Mothersbaugh. Plot

Katie Mitchell is an upcoming filmmaker and gets accepted into California Film School. She often fights with her dad because he hates technology, and after one such fight, he fears that the family might break up after his daughter moves to California. So the family goes on one last trip before college, meanwhile, Mark Bowman, a technology entrepreneur, has a clash with his AI- PAL, so PAL embarks on a mission to capture humans and send them to space. What will happen next? Will the family escape the robots? Will the family resolve their fights and come back safely?

Star Performance

The entire Mitchell family characters were well-written. We can see that all of their personalities and opinions are different, and they frequently fight, but in the end, they stay together, and solve all of their problems together even if it means one is compromised.

Analysis

Even though the daughter and father do not get along and fight frequently, we see some heartwarming moments where they do things for each other and try to eliminate the differences. They teach us that effective communication and bonding is necessary for every family. PAL is shown as the villain, but we can see that he was mistreated by his boss which increased PAL’s hate towards humanity.

 

What’s There?

• The family dynamic is well portrayed..

• Great animation.

• The characters are very much relatable ex: a typical teen who is focused on her future and is distant from her family.

What’s Not There?

• The basic storyline is nothing out of the ordinary as it is humankind vs technology.

• The first half is a bit slow-paced.

Verdict

This movie is suitable for all ages, from toddlers to teens to the elderly, so grab the popcorn and watch it with your family right away.
